Budget 2024 Will Be Futuristic Document, Reforms To Be Fast-tracked: President Droupadi Murmu

President Droupadi Murmu addresses the joint sitting of the Lok Sabha and the Rajya Sabha.

The first session of the 18th Lok Sabha began on June 24, and the Rajya Sabha’s first session will commence today.

President Droupadi Murmu addressed the joint session of the Lok Sabha and the Rajya Sabha on Wednesday, marking her first address since the formation of the Modi 3.0 government.

President Murmu commended the central government’s efforts in developing India and emphasised that the upcoming Budget would introduce new reforms.

The union budget will be a futuristic document and reforms will be fast-tracked, President Murmu said.

Union Budget 2024 Date

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man is likely to table the union budget for FY25 on July 23 or 24. This will be the full union budget of the Modi 3.0 government. Earlier on February 01, an interim budget was presented.

The budget presentation will coincide with the commencement of the Monsoon Session of Parliament, set to begin on July 22 and likely to continue until August 9.

The first session of the 18th Lok Sabha, which began on June 24, will run until July 4 and will adjourn sine die as it is a special session.

The President also emphasised the union government’s efforts toward women’s empowerment and the improvement of the Northeast.

She said that the resolve of reform, perform and transform has made India the fastest-growing economy in the world.

Demand for organic products is increasing globally, and Indian farmers are capable of fulfilling this demand, she added.

The President also highlighted that the government has built 3.8 lakh km of rural roads under PM Gramin Sadak Yojana to connect villages.

India has taken steps to find solutions to several global problems, she said.
